The Surfer: India’s 100th excuse

“Six successive defeats abroad, the imminent departure of three giants, the crumbling of the Test team: Indian cricket faces its most existential interrogation since the match-fixing scandal. But all it seems to bother with is Sachin Tendulkar’s 100th international century. Strange priority,” writes Ashok Malik in the Pioneer. Ever in denial, there are those in India who say MS Dhoni’s team is paying for the pressure of awaiting Tendulkar’s 100th. The pressure, if any, should be on him.
